Biography

Linda Klein is an American registered nurse, actress and television producer. After becoming an R.N. she pursued a career as a surgical nurse She was a cast member on the 90s network medical drama Chicago Hope while also serving as an associate producer and technical advisor for the series. Later, Klein portrayed Nurse Linda in all six seasons of the acclaimed FX drama Nip/Tuck, where she also acted as a medical consultant for the first three seasons and a producer for the fifth and sixth. She also has a recurring role as a nurse on the television show Grey's Anatomy. Her other appearances in television nursing roles include those in 24, Boston Public, J.A.G, Monk, Doogie Howser, M.D. and Six Feet Under. She has occasionally appeared in feature films, typically in medical roles, including Hard to Kill (1990) and an appearance as a doctor in Very Bad Things (1998). When not in front of or behind the camera, Linda is an avid golfer.
